I just bought a 94 ford bronco. It needs a little work and I have a few things in mind that I would like to do also. I brougt it home and found out I need a new rear end. It has a 3.55 gear now with and 8.8. I want to change it to a 4.10 gear and I was curious if I would be able to keep the same housing that is holding the 3.55 right now. I found a 4.10 but it was $730. I am not sure if it is for a new housing or not. I also want to do a 6" lift with a set of 35 by 10.5 by 15. I was told the 35's would clear without rubbing but what I am not sure of is if I am going to have to drop the trans. I was told i would need to drop it 1/4" for every in 1" lifted. Does anyone know if this is true.
